Output 3edcd98b6a73d456314c8896bf61f76877511a14db5baa80839dae2685f2f12e:1

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f594e7406c5f9946cf779238551d56ddf424814 OP_EQUALVERIFY OP_CHECKSIG
address
16mxZCzfPTxgWw31gojvWdkznBxiSfqpkc
transaction
3edcd98b6a73d456314c8896bf61f76877511a14db5baa80839dae2685f2f12e
confirmations
572481
spent
true